Concerning toKaspersky Internet Security 7.0 (all builds)
Once Kaspersky Internet Security 7.0 is installed the following error may occur on your PC:
When you try to open a network drive the following message is displayed: Drive is not available
This is a peculiar feature of the Firewall component from Kaspersky Internet Security 7.0. If a computer of one subnet tries to access another computer with the connected network drive from another subnet, the Firewall component closes/denies access to a computer from another subnet. By default during the installation process the Firewall component when scanning the network creates allowing rules for the subnet to which this computer belongs and gives to this subnet the Local network status. Thus unlimited data exchange among computers with the default settings can be only within one subnet.
To prevent such situation, it is recommended in the product settings add subnetworks with the Local network status within which you need data exchange. You can do it the following way:
Open the main application window
Go to Settings > Firewall
In the right part of the window click the Settings button
In the open window go to the Zones tab
Click the Add button
In the Zone settings window enter a new zone name, subnet mask and address.
Set the option to Local network
Click OK in each window
Minimize the main application window
As an example computer subnet mask 255.255.255.0 with the installed Kaspersky Internet Security 7.0 and computer subnet mask with a connected network drive 255.255.0.0 are used.
